Abstract
The conference GASCom brings together researchers in combinatorics, algorithms, probabilities, and more generally mathematical computer science, around the theme of random and exhaustive generation of combinatorial structures, mostly considered from a theoretical point of view. In connection with this main theme, the conference is also interested in contributions in enumerative or analytic combinatorics, and interactions with other areas of mathematics, computer science, physics or biology. The conference is both interested in methods for random or exhaustive generation and in original results on combinatorial or algorithmic questions, whose solution has been made possible by an approach involving random or exhaustive generation. The present edition of the conference includes a specific bunch of talks dedicated to polyominoes and tilings. A (not exhaustive) list of topics of the conference is: random and exhaustive generation of combinatorial objects; tilings and polyominoes; bijective, enumerative, algebraic and analytic combinatorics; algorithmic aspects: analysis of algorithms, probabilistic algorithms; interactions: bio-informatics, combinatorics on words, number theory.
